OKLAHOMA CITY -- Police arrested a mother and her boyfriend after a toddler was brought into a hospital Sunday and died.

Oklahoma City Police said 20-month-old Malia Ransom passed away shortly after they arrived at the hospital. They interviewed Malia's mother, Cierra Mona Ransom, 24, and her boyfriend, Omar Jamon Hill, 30, but no arrests were made at that time.

On Monday, the State Medical Examiner's Office ruled Malia's cause of death as a homicide due to extensive internal trauma.

"I know that it was internal injuries to the child that were the cause of death, extensive internal injuries. Blunt force trauma was the ruling by the Medical Examiner's Office," said OKC Police Capt. Patrick Stewart.

As a result of that ruling, police interviewed both Ransom and Hill again. Based on that interview, the couple was arrested on complaints of first-degree murder and allowing or permitting child abuse.

Bond for the couple has been denied and they will face a judge Wednesday morning.

News 9 contacted both Ransom's and Hill's families, who are still reeling over what has happened. Both families refused to comment.
